Question
Assertion: A machine costing ₹ 50,000 depreciates by 10% every year then its value after 2 years is ₹ 40,500.
Reason: When ₹ 40,500 increases by 10% its value after 2 years will be ₹ 50,000.
Options
Both A and R are true and R is the correct reason for A.
Both A and R are true but R is the incorrect reason for A.
A is true but R is false.
A is false but R is true.

Solution
A is true but R is false.
Explanation:
Given:
- Cost of machine P = ₹ 50,000
- Depreciation = 10% per year
- Time = 2 years
- Find the value after 2 years
The assertion: Value after 2 years = ₹ 40,500
The reason: If ₹ 40,500 increases by 10%, its value after 2 years will be ₹ 50,000
Step 1: Calculate the value after 2 years (depreciation)
Depreciation formula:
`V = P(1 - r/100)^n`
Substitute the values:
`V = 50,000(1 - 10/100)^2`
`V = 50,000 xx (0.9)^2`
`V = 50,000 xx 0.81`
V = 40,500
Assertion is true.
Step 2: Check the reason
- Reason: “When ₹ 40,500 increases by 10%, its value after 2 years will be ₹ 50,000”
- Let’s check: 40,500 × (1 + 0.10)2
= 40,500 × (1.1)2
= 40,500 × 1.21
= 48,405 - This is not ₹ 50,000
Reason is false.
